Output 61b213426c785b2936fafb89064a67e95bdf6c396fef4ef870284fc8c37a3afb:4

value
850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d1d34cc16baeccb63bbbacc633ac93ad6f40994 OP_EQUALVERIFY OP_CHECKSIG
address
1JEwhYNzhdJYSRMWeNo8Vjag4Y9WB7ZeAV
transaction
61b213426c785b2936fafb89064a67e95bdf6c396fef4ef870284fc8c37a3afb
spent
true